Total Cost of Ownership — Electric vs Petrol Scooter
When comparing the long-term economics, the total cost of ownership clearly diverges over a typical multi-year horizon:
- Daily running cost: Electric scooter — charging at home, offering a meaningfully lower per-kilometre cost. Petrol scooter — highly dependent on fluctuating fuel prices, leading to higher daily outlays.
- Upkeep expenses: Electric scooter — minimal moving parts translate to rare mechanical intervention. Petrol scooter — regular engine tune-ups, oil changes, and spark plug replacements add up over time.
- Residual value: Electric scooter — depends heavily on battery health and warranty coverage. Petrol scooter — established secondary market, though offset by higher lifetime operating costs.
Range, Refuelling vs Recharging in Churu
A common point of comparison is how we replenish energy. A petrol scooter offers the convenience of a quick refuel at any local filling station, making it suitable for unplanned, long-distance touring without charging infrastructure. Conversely, an electric scooter relies on the convenience of overnight home charging. Maintenance & Service Burden
The mechanical simplicity of an electric scooter significantly reduces the owner's maintenance burden compared to a petrol scooter:
- Drivetrain complexity: Petrol scooters house complex internal combustion engines with air filters, carburettors or fuel injectors, and exhausts that require periodic, hands-on servicing.
- Electric simplicity: An electric scooter utilizes a simplified hub motor and battery system, requiring fewer scheduled service visits.
- Upgrades: Modern electric scooters can receive software updates to optimize battery performance, a feature entirely absent in traditional petrol alternatives.
